Guru Nanak Jayanti, also known as Guru Nanak's Prakash Utsav, marks the birth of the first Sikh Guru, Guru Nanak Dev Ji. It's a day filled with devotion, community service, and reflection on his teachings of peace, equality, and selfless service. It is one of the most sacred festivals in Sikhism. The celebration is more than just a religious observance; it's a vibrant expression of Sikh culture and philosophy.

The Life and Teachings of Guru Nanak Dev Ji

Born in 1469 in Talwandi (now Nankana Sahib, Pakistan), Guru Nanak Dev Ji's life was dedicated to spreading a message of oneness, compassion, and truthful living. He challenged the rigid social hierarchies and ritualistic practices prevalent in his time, advocating for a direct and personal connection with the Divine. His teachings are enshrined in the Guru Granth Sahib, the holy scripture of Sikhism.

Guru Nanak's core message can be summarized in three fundamental principles: Kirat Karo (earn an honest living), Naam Japo (remember God), and Vand Chhako (share with others). These principles form the bedrock of Sikh ethics and guide the daily lives of Sikhs around the world. He travelled extensively, spreading his message of love and understanding across diverse cultures and religions. These journeys, known as Udasis, took him to far-flung corners of India, Tibet, and the Middle East, where he engaged in dialogues with religious leaders and common people alike.

How Guru Nanak Jayanti is Celebrated

The celebrations surrounding Guru Nanak Jayanti are a beautiful blend of spiritual practices and communal gatherings. Here's a glimpse into the festivities:

  • Akhand Path: The 48-hour continuous reading of the Guru Granth Sahib, which begins a few days before the actual day of Guru Nanak Jayanti. This uninterrupted recitation creates a deeply spiritual atmosphere and serves as a reminder of the Guru's eternal message.
  • Nagar Kirtan: A religious procession led by the Panj Pyare (the five beloved ones), symbolizing the spirit of selflessness and courage. The Guru Granth Sahib is carried with reverence on a decorated float, and devotees sing hymns and chant prayers as the procession winds its way through the streets.
  • Langar: A community kitchen where free meals are served to everyone, regardless of their religion, caste, or social status. Langar embodies the Sikh principle of equality and selfless service, providing nourishment and fostering a sense of community.
  • Gurbani: Special prayers and hymns are sung in Gurdwaras (Sikh temples) throughout the day, celebrating the life and teachings of Guru Nanak Dev Ji. These devotional gatherings are a time for reflection, gratitude, and spiritual renewal.

Experiencing the Spirit of Guru Nanak Jayanti

While the celebrations are deeply rooted in Sikh tradition, the spirit of Guru Nanak Jayanti is universal. It's a time for everyone to reflect on the values of compassion, equality, and selfless service. Even if you're not Sikh, you can participate in the festivities by volunteering at a Gurdwara, attending a Nagar Kirtan, or simply reflecting on the teachings of Guru Nanak Dev Ji.

I remember visiting a Gurdwara during Guru Nanak Jayanti a few years ago. The atmosphere was electric with devotion and joy. The langar was a particularly moving experience, seeing people from all walks of life sitting together and sharing a meal. It was a powerful reminder of the unifying power of compassion and service.

Guru Nanak Jayanti Today

In today's world, where division and inequality often seem pervasive, the message of Guru Nanak Dev Ji is more relevant than ever. His teachings offer a path towards building a more just and compassionate world, where everyone is treated with dignity and respect.
